I am double European Gold Medalist and World Championship 4x400m finalist, based in London. After 10 years in the British team I am now training for next years European Indoor Championships in March and World Championships in August 2015.
I am currently coached under the daily guidance of Christopher Zah, this years European Athletics Coach of the year. Prior to that, I have trained under Lloyd Cowan, British National coach for 4x400 Relays and was also coached by former Olympic 100m champion Linford Christie for 3 years.

I have spent a large part of my career training alongside several British Athletes and providing massage therapy to Olympic, World and European Gold Medalists, I have developed an attention to detail attitude that is second to none.
Alongside my qualifications as a Personal Trainer and Sports Therapist, I have a huge hunger to learn and I spend endless hours a week researching the scientific side of training methods and there affect on the body, as well as communicating and learning from other elite sports trainers.
